Watermelon-Raspberry-Ginger Cooler

  • Serves 6-8
Author Notes

Our recipe is featured in Flavor Magazine.. —Loulies

What You'll Need
Ingredients
  • 6 cups cubed watermelon, deseeded
  • 1 pint raspberries
  • 1 tablespoon fresh ginger, grated
  • 3 limes, juiced
  • 1 1/2 quarts seltzer or soda water
  • Fresh mint leaves
Directions
  1. Place watermelon, raspberries, ginger, and lime juice in a blender and whir until smooth. Strain into a pitcher and add plenty of ice. Add bubbly water, stir, and serve with garnishes of mint leaves
